Advantages of Inpatient Drug Treatment in Ocean City, Maryland

Drug and alcohol addiction to substances such as heroin, crystal meth, hard liquor, cocaine or prescription drugs like percocet, dilaudid or codeine, when left untreated, can result in a person losing everything that is good in their life such as their children, jobs, health and even their home. Drug addiction and alcoholism are treatable issues. In fact, individuals in Ocean City, MD recover everyday and achieve long term sobriety. While also getting clean and sober, people that enter inpatient addiction treatment programs also learn how to fix relationships and how to get their lives back together and how they can keep it that way. Because of the poor mental and physical attributes that addiction creates in a person, it can be very hard to think clearly enough to make the logical choice to find and begin an inpatient addiction treatment center.

One of the obstacles to starting treatment can be the fear of the withdrawal process when quitting drugs or alcohol. However, there is a good solution for the issue of withdrawal that makes it safe for people to come off of drugs or alcohol. That solution is drug detox. Safely getting individuals off drugs or alcohol with a medical detox process is the initial step of an inpatient addiction treatment program. After detox, there are many vital steps to handle the psychological and physical issues that come with alcohol and drug addiction. Completing an inpatient drug and alcohol treatment program in Ocean City is worth the benefits that can last the rest of your life.

If you have attempted to help a loved one on your own and have been unsuccessful, here are some of the advantages of getting your loved one into treatment.

  • Removing them from the the place where they are using drugs or alcohol.
  • Creating distance between them and their drug dealers or associates.
  • If they are killing themselves because of their addiction, they will find solace in treatment.
  • Putting them into a drug free, safe environment.
  • The chaos that goes along with substance abuse will subside for everyone once the person is in a substance abuse program
  • The price of addiction is almost always far greater than the price of treatment.
  • The individual will receive around the clock care that includes medical assistance through the withdrawal process.
  • The person will receive the assistance that they need to get their life back on track.
  • They will acquire techniques to repair the damage that they have done to themselves and their loved one.
  • They will learn the life and coping skills they will need to recover.
  • The individual will learn who they really are again and see the best in themselves.
  • Physical and psychological therapy will offer enduring benefits for a lasting recovery.
  • They will learn to identify drug use triggers and how to overcome them rather than relapsing.
  • The person will learn about relapse prevention skills, so that they can keep up their sobriety when they return home from treatment.

Aquila Behavioral Health Georgetown Argo Institute

(Serving the Ocean City area, Aquila Behavioral Health Georgetown is 28.2 miles from Ocean City, MD)

Aquila Behavioral Health Georgetown Argo Institute
20093 Office Circle
Georgetown, DE. 19947
302-856-9746
Aquila is a CARF- Accredited and Licensed agency dedicated to identifying and treating substance abusing dually diagnosed adolescents and young adults. Because the issues facing today's youth are complex and demanding, we have designed highly specialized treatment programs that help adolescents and young adults confront their problems and overcome them. We believe that substances abuse affects every level of a family's functioning and we encourage maximum family involvement in treatment. Our goal is to assist adolescents and young adults in creating a dynamic and creative recovery process that will become the foundation of a productive life-style.
